Description:

Job Number: 51560
Are you passionate about working with children and making a positive impact in their lives? If so, the City of Edmonton is looking for you! We are currently hiring enthusiastic individuals to help lead and oversee our Green Shack, Summer Day camps and Leaders in Training (LIT) programs.
Now is your chance to put your leadership skills to good use, providing support and guidance to our programs, staff and volunteers!

SKILLS REQUIRED FOR SUCCESS:

  • Computer proficiency including experience with Google Suite (Gmail, Docs, Sheets)
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ills
  • Strong administrative and organizational skills
  • Excellent interpersonal, team, and customer service skills
  • Knowledge of best practices for inclusive recreation programming
  • Ability to work independently and manage time appropriately to meet section goals
  • Ability to work outdoors under various weather and environmental conditions
  • Alignment to our Cultural Commitments and Leadership Competencies (https://bit.ly/4brRrXm)
  • Embracing a culture of equity, diversity, reconciliation and inclusion (https://bit.ly/3hd2d95)

Qualifications:

  • Completion of 1st year in a recognized Recreation Administration or related diploma or degree program
  • Minimum of one (1) year directly related experience in leading recreational, cultural or related educational programs
  • Experience training, evaluating and supervising staf

Responsibilities:

  • Assist with the Recruitment, interviews, and hire staff and LITs
  • Develop and implement programs and training for frontline staff and LITs and train how to execute it
  • Schedule, supervise mentor and evaluate staff and LITs
  • Provide excellent customer service and respond to incoming queries
  • Provide ongoing support, leadership and resources to program staff and LITs
  • Monitor supplies and equipment
  • Ensure overall participant and program safety
  • Assist with preparing advertising/marketing materials
  • Provide assistance in the development of new programs
  • Assist with administrative tasks related to the overall operation of the Outdoor Adventure programs(schedules, timesheets, program reports, evaluations, statistics, etc)
  • Assist with other related duties as required
